Job Description

Position Overview: We are looking for a skilled and motivated Test Automation Engineer with expertise in Playwright to join our dynamic team. In this role, you will be responsible for developing and executing automated tests to ensure the quality and functionality of our applications. You will work closely with the development team to create efficient test automation scripts, troubleshoot issues, and contribute to improving the overall software development process. Key Responsibilities: Test Automation: Develop and maintain automated test scripts using Playwright, ensuring high-quality test coverage for the application. Proficiency in Playwright: Leverage your expertise in Playwright to implement test strategies that cover various use cases and workflows, including handling complex DOM structures and Shadow DOM elements. Test Scripting: Use JavaScript or TypeScript to write automated tests that effectively verify application functionality. CI/CD Integration: Integrate test automation scripts into CI/CD pipelines using tools like Jenkins, GitLab CI, or Azure DevOps to ensure seamless testing in the development lifecycle. Cross-Browser Testing: Perform cross-browser testing to ensure compatibility across different browsers and platforms, ensuring a smooth user experience. Version Control: Utilize Git or similar version control systems for efficient collaboration and code management. Problem-Solving & Debugging: Troubleshoot and debug issues in test scripts and applications, ensuring that test failures are thoroughly analyzed and resolved. Collaboration: Collaborate with developers, QA engineers, and other stakeholders to continuously improve the testing process and ensure high-quality software delivery. Agile Environment: Work within an Agile/Scrum environment, contributing to sprint goals, participating in daily stand-ups, and collaborating on test strategies. Qualifications: Technical Expertise: Strong proficiency in Playwright and test automation, with hands-on experience writing test scripts in JavaScript or TypeScript. CI/CD Tools: Experience working with Jenkins, GitLab CI, or Azure DevOps for integrating automated tests into the continuous integration pipeline. Cross-Browser Testing: Experience with cross-browser testing and handling complex web elements, including Shadow DOM. Version Control: Familiarity with Git or other version control systems to manage code and collaborate effectively with team members. Problem-Solving: Strong problem-solving skills with the ability to debug complex issues in both test automation scripts and applications. Collaboration Skills: Excellent communication skills, with the ability to work independently and as part of a team to deliver high-quality results. Agile Methodology: Experience working in an Agile/Scrum environment is a plus. Preferred Skills: Knowledge of other test automation frameworks and tools. Familiarity with additional CI/CD tools and integrations. Experience with performance testing and load testing.
